Streamlining Recruitment Processes with Automation
The Future of HR lies in leveraging automation to streamline recruitment processes, freeing up valuable time for more strategic and creative tasks. Automation can help with tasks such as candidate sourcing, resume screening, and even initial interviews. This not only saves time but also reduces the risk of human bias, ensuring a more diverse and inclusive hiring process.
For instance, AI-powered chatbots can engage with candidates, providing them with essential information about the company culture, job description, and benefits. This helps to narrow down the pool of interested candidates, allowing recruiters to focus on the most promising ones. Additionally, automation can help with data analysis, providing valuable insights to inform hiring decisions.

The Role of Human Recruiters in the Future of HR
So, what does this mean for human recruiters? Will they become redundant in the face of automation? Not necessarily. While automation can take over routine and administrative tasks, human recruiters bring a level of empathy, creativity, and emotional intelligence that AI systems currently lack.
Human recruiters will focus on higher-value tasks such as building relationships, making strategic hiring decisions, and providing guidance and support to candidates and hiring managers. They will work in tandem with automation, using their expertise to interpret data and make informed decisions.

The Role of Data Analytics in the Future of HR
Data analytics will play a vital role in the future of HR, enabling organizations to make data-driven decisions about talent acquisition, employee development, and retention. With the help of advanced analytics tools, HR professionals can identify trends, patterns, and areas for improvement.
- For instance, data analytics can help organizations identify skills gaps and develop targeted training programs.
- It can also help measure the effectiveness of diversity and inclusion initiatives.
